/*!
40
\class Singleton
41
42
\brief Template support for singleton pattern.
43
44
In TerraLib, classes that manage resources like DataSourceManager and ProjectManager
45
are singletons. The basic interface of a singleton is defined by
46
this singleton class. If you want to get access to the
47
singleton instance you can write a code like:
48
49
\code
50
DataSourceManager& dsm = DataSourceManager::getInstance();
51
\endcode
52
53
or
54
55
\code
56
std::vector<DataSource*> datasources = DataSourceManager::getInstance().getDataSourceList();
57
\endcode
58
59
If you want to use this template class in order
60
to create your singleton class, the type T must
61
satisfy the following requirements:
62
<ul>
63
<li>It must have an empty constructor;</li>
64
</ul>
65
You can create a singleton class as follow:
66
\code
67
class MySingletonClass : public te::common::Singleton<MySingletonClass>
68
{
69
friend class te::common::Singleton<MySingletonClass>;
70
71
public:
72
73
// Singleton methods (just as an example).
74
int getId()
75
{
76
return id;
77
}
78
79
...
80
81
protected:
82
83
// Empty constructor
84
MySingletonClass()
85
{
86
...
87
}
88
89
private:
90
91
// My private data
92
int id;
93
94
...
95
};
96
\endcode
97
98
\ingroup common
99
*/
